CASE SUMMARY
In Quebec, more than 200 injuries have occurred in the last few years as a result of drivers failing to stop at crosswalks. To address the issue, the Société de l’assurance automobile du Québec (SAAQ) transformed some pedestrian crossings into pop-up barricades to get drivers to pause and consider how crosswalks help protect people. Using vehicle detection sensors, the crosswalk’s yellow lines automatically rose as cars approached, but only in instances where a pedestrian was waiting to cross the street. The stunt earned national and international media coverage, reaching 10 million people.
